Transaction 9343434c7e9114a66597d3f199d32bdfef7f1f01112a2e62a62f6366c26aa88e
1 Input
1 Output
-
9343434c7e9114a66597d3f199d32bdfef7f1f01112a2e62a62f6366c26aa88e:0
- value
- 11841228
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 763080d0f379077f59b2f02c0c4e5abc9487d7b3 OP_EQUAL
- address
- 3CTwmEtntijyd8oUcr54SVMgfpsS6PNrMg